1. Guinness World Record for the longest pleasure beach

Virginia Beach holds the Guinness World Record for having the longest pleasure beach in the world. The city’s coastline stretches for 35 miles, offering plenty of space for beachgoers to relax and enjoy the sun and surf.

2. The oldest running surfing competition is in Virginia Beach

Virginia Beach hosts the East Coast Surfing Championships, which is the oldest running surfing competition in the United States. The event attracts professional and amateur surfers from around the world and is a highlight of the city’s summer calendar.

3. Home to one of the last remaining undeveloped areas along the Atlantic Coast

Virginia Beach boasts one of the last remaining undeveloped areas along the Atlantic Coast with its pristine Back Bay National Wildlife Refuge. This sanctuary offers a haven for diverse ecosystems, including marshes, woodlands, and beaches, providing refuge for migratory birds and other wildlife. Visitors can explore miles of untouched shoreline, immerse themselves in nature, and witness stunning biodiversity.

4. The first lighthouse authorized by the U.S. government

The historic Cape Henry Lighthouse in Virginia Beach is the first lighthouse authorized by the U.S. government. The lighthouse offers stunning views of the Chesapeake Bay and Atlantic Ocean and is a popular tourist attraction.

5. The Military Aviation Museum has one of the largest private collections of aircraft

Virginia Beach is home to the Military Aviation Museum, which features one of the largest private collections of World War I and World War II aircraft in the world. The museum offers a unique opportunity to explore the history of military aviation.

6. Virginia Beach is a top fishing destination

Virginia Beach is considered one of the top fishing destinations on the East Coast, with opportunities for both freshwater and saltwater fishing. The city’s proximity to the Chesapeake Bay and the Atlantic Ocean provides ample fishing opportunities for anglers of all skill levels.
